The Romanian Government, through its Ministry of Foreign Affairs (MFA), is offering scholarships to non-European Union (EU) students, including Indian nationals, for the 2025-26 academic year. These scholarships create excellent opportunities for Indian students to study in Romania across various disciplines, except for Medicine, Dental Medicine, and Pharmacy.
Scholarship Details
Levels of Study
Indian students can apply for scholarships in the following programs:
- Bachelor’s Degree: Suitable for students who have completed their high school or pre-university education. These programs last between 3 to 6 years, depending on the field of study.
- Master’s Degree: Designed for students with an undergraduate degree. These programs typically last 1 to 2 years and require a dissertation.
- PhD (Doctoral Studies): Open to students who have completed a Master’s degree. PhD programs last 3 to 5 years and require candidates to pass an interview and gain approval from a doctoral supervisor.
Eligibility Criteria
To qualify for the scholarship, applicants must meet the following requirements:
- Academic Performance: Students must have an average score of at least 7 (considered “Good” in the Romanian grading system) in their previous studies.
- Educational Background: Candidates need diplomas and transcripts from recognized institutions.
- Application Submission: Applicants must submit a complete application before the deadline.
- Citizenship Requirement: Only non-EU students, including Indian nationals, are eligible to apply.
Language Requirements
- Undergraduate and Master’s Programs: Since Romania encourages cultural immersion, most programs are taught in Romanian. However, students who do not know the language must complete a preparatory language year before starting their studies.
- Doctoral Programs: Depending on the university, PhD programs may be available in Romanian or other foreign languages.
Application Process
Applying for the scholarship involves the following steps:
- Access the Online Portal: Students must submit their applications through the Study in Romania platform. Select “Apply for MFA Scholarships” to begin. Apply Here
- Gather Required Documents: Candidates need to submit academic diplomas, transcripts, a birth certificate, a passport copy, and a curriculum vitae (CV). The application portal provides details on all necessary documents.
- Submit Before the Deadline: The application deadline is March 12, 2025. Late applications will not be considered.
Note: The Ministry of Education in India does not handle nominations or selections. The Romanian authorities make the final decision. Source
Scholarship Benefits
Students selected for the scholarship will receive:
- Tuition Fee Waiver: The Romanian Government covers tuition fees for the entire duration of the chosen program.
- Accommodation Support: Scholarship recipients get access to student housing, depending on availability.
- Monthly Stipend: Students receive a monthly allowance to help cover living expenses.
Important: The scholarship does not include international travel costs. Students must arrange their airfare and other travel expenses.
